Tasting notes by the distiller
The nose
A delicate bouquet of rose, mixed with deeper cardamom and a touch of citrus.
The palate
Fruity berries merge with a floral nose to give a full-bodied, rounded gin. Bright notes ping as the juniper comes forward.
The finish
The sharpness of the sea buckthorn emerges, but once again is rounded off by berries and a juniper heart.

Rock Rose Original Gin
70cl, 41.5%Abv
£31.95
Rock Rose Gin gets its wonderful flavour from a carefully selected and put together the creation of local and traditional botanicals. Each one is meticulously chosen for its flavour properties to create the perfect taste.
After fifty-five experiments by Martin & Claire, the final recipe was chosen to give a wee taste of Caithness and the very first batch was distilled on the 17th August 2014.
Serving Recommendation
Paddington’s Negroni Sour Cocktail
![](https://d44988dc5306e53e213a.b-cdn.net/wp-content/uploads/2020/09/DSCF5754-1536x1024-1.jpg)
INGREDIENTS
- 35ml Rock Rose gin
- 35ml Sweet red Vermouth
- 35ml Campari
- 25ml Lemon juice
- 2 tsp Seville orange marmalade
- 1 Egg white
- Dash of Angostura bitters (optional)
- Garnish: Twisted orange peel or slice of blood orange
Method
- Place all the ingredients in a cocktail shaker and shake with no ice for 20 seconds
- Add a cup of cubed ice and shake vigorously for 10-15 seconds
- Strain into one of our beautiful glasses
- Garnish with twisted orange peel or a slice of blood orange when in season
